TerraMaster D5 Hybrid Storage Enclosure Details
Positioned as a hot/cold storage solution, the TerraMaster D5 hybrid storage enclosure allows the use of SSDs for frequently accessed “hot” data and hard drives for less frequently used archival or “cold” storage. USB 3.2 Gen 2 (10 Gbps) connections ensure efficient data transfers, capping at 980MB/s regardless of the SSDs used.
TerraMaster provides estimated read/write speeds for various configurations, showcasing the device’s capabilities, with RAID 0 offering maximum capacity and RAID 1 providing redundancy.
- Read Speeds:
- 2 x HDDs in RAID 0 configuration = 521 MB/s
- 1 x SATA III SSD = 565 MB/s
- 2 x SATA III SSDs in RAID 0 configuration = 960MB/s
- 1 x NVMe M.2 SSD = 980MB/s
- Write Speeds:
- 1 x SATA III SSD = 524 MB/s
- 2 x SATA III SSDs in RAID 0 configuration = 956 MB/s
- 1 x NVMe M.2 SSD = 880MB/s
Besides, the system also supports JBOD or single disk modes, providing flexibility based on user preferences. Installation is user-friendly, allowing tool-free hard drive removal/installation, while M.2 SSDs are securely fastened with screws.

D5 Hybrid measures only 222 x 154 x 119mm. Besides the enclosure incorporates “special acoustic panels” for quiet operation, maintaining sound levels as low as 19 dB(A). With a 40W power supply, the fully loaded enclosure consumes up to 30 watts under heavy load and 10 watts while idle.
Availability and price
TerraMaster D5 Hybrid storage enclosure is available on the TerraMaster website for $219. Besides, the D5 Hybrid soon will be available on TerraMaster’s Amazon store. It’s essential to note that the listed price covers the enclosure only.
